Community Imperial: Баги, ошибки и прочие проблемы - Сообщество Империал




Тигролев

Баги, ошибки и прочие проблемы

Решение их
Theme created: 01 August 2009, 12:06 · Author: Тигролев
Views:
 43 494

  • 24 Pages
  • « First
  • 20
  • 21
  • 22
  • 23
  • 24
 Савромат
  • Imp
Imperial
 

Date: 10 February 2011, 17:09

Хм. Интересная штука. В том варианте Варяга который я перегнал на платформу РС2 вообще стоит пока EDB от Сурректума. Так вот, когда я переписал культуру romans_julii с варварской на греческую, появилась такая же ошибка - типа "брешь.." Но там я нашел быстро причину - в ветке таверн первое здание было прописано barbarian, а во втором здании появилась отдельная romans_julii, отчего и выскакивала "брешь". А тут пока такого не вижу - однако пойду еще искать..
     Савромат
    • Imp
    Imperial
     

    Date: 11 February 2011, 21:44

    Все, решил эту проблему.
    Дело оказалось в неправильной последовательности зданий расходящихся веток на древе строительства.

    У меня было

    (А - upgrade B,C,) - (B - upgrade D,) - (C - upgrade E,) - (D - upgrade F) - (E) - (F)
    то есть последовательно сначала первый уровень всех зданий всех веток, потом второй и т.д.

    а надо:

    (А - upgrade B,C,) - (B - upgrade D,) - (D - upgrade F) - (F) - (C - upgrade E,) - (E)

    т.е. сначала полностью прописываем одну ветку, потом после ее завершения - начинаем вторую, хотя ссылка на нее идет после первого здания где развилка.

    Именно поэтому игра давала gap ("брешь") перед зданием D...

    Правда, пока возился с манипуляциями файлами нечаянно стер почти все новые здания в EDB придется их заново писать, но это все равно легче Imp
       Julius
      • Imp
      Imperial
       

      Date: 11 February 2011, 21:48

      Chernish 11 Фев 2011 21:44

      Все, решил эту проблему.
      отлично камрад Imp прямо рад за вас)
         Савромат
        • Imp
        Imperial
         

        Date: 11 February 2011, 21:58

        Я то как рад.. такие траблы - не описанные ни в одном туторе - сжирают массу времени да и руки опускаются - я же не спец по этой части.. методом логического понимания действую... теперь дело пойдет легче.

        Правда попутно много полезного понял в том как устроены модфолдерные кампании, но все же лучше бы без таких ошибок Imp
           Mark Antoney
          • Imp
          Imperial
           

          Date: 12 February 2011, 01:10

          Chernish
          Очень рад за вас, сам помню такое когда вдруг в чем то разбирался. Извиняюсь, что не в тему. В варяг моде насколько я понял основное внимание уделено варварским фракциям или за Рим тоже будет интересно будет играть?
             Савромат
            • Imp
            Imperial
             

            Date: 18 February 2011, 12:40

            Однако проблемы продолжаются совершенно неожиданные.

            Добавляю здание (любое). Прописываю все как положено, да вообще можно прописать всего 1 уровень без апгрейда - или несколько уровней с ветвлением древа - не имеет значения. Потому что все работает если в списке фракций исключен Карфаген (carthago or carthaginian). Стоит вставить карфагенян - игра при выходе окончательном (с меню на раб. стол) выдает ошибку и потом при попытке удалить map.rwm не грузится больше. Чего там в Карфагене может быть - чешу репу который день (нет, про Карфаген только сегодня обнаружил, раньше вообще ничего не понимал).

            Причем это и на посаженном на платформу РС2 и на варианте который на чистой ваниле делаю - без разницы.

            Если написать
            requires factions { all, } или requires factions { , } - все фракции - то же самое.
            Imp
            чудеса какие то.. как вообще от списка фракций может зависеть ошибка игры?
               Савромат
              • Imp
              Imperial
               

              Date: 18 February 2011, 15:11

              Боже мой, это оказался старый баг 2007 года, решенный на ТВЦ. Карфагенская культура берет картинки своим зданиям из египетской и восточной. Это прописано в файле descr_ui_buildings.txt
              вот так:
              Spoiler (expand)


              Как видим, карфагенская культура использует двойную подмену - из восточной и египетской. На самом деле в игре этого не происходит, берутся инфо-пишки только из египетской культуры, но из-за этой двойной строчки бывает баг, с которым я столкнулся.
              Если удалить строки выделенные красным - обе или одну (в моем случае одну - верхнюю) -то проблема исчезает.

              Млин.. Неделя поисков псу под хвост.. но зато проблему решили Imp

              ЗЫ Разумеется, картинки, которые карфагенская культура берет из египетской, придется перекопировать и переименовать в соотв. CARTHAGINIAN_бля-бла-бла здания, но это малая цена за такой баг)
                 Савромат
                • Imp
                Imperial
                 

                Date: 18 February 2011, 19:07

                Закончил внедрение ресурсов в игру без ошибок.
                   Кабан
                  • Imp
                  Imperial
                   

                  Date: 18 February 2011, 22:58

                  Chernish 18 Фев 2011, 15:11

                  Боже мой, это оказался старый баг 2007 года, решенный на ТВЦ. Карфагенская культура берет картинки своим зданиям из египетской и восточной. Это прописано в файле descr_ui_buildings.txt
                  вот так:
                  Spoiler (expand)


                  Как видим, карфагенская культура использует двойную подмену - из восточной и египетской. На самом деле в игре этого не происходит, берутся инфо-пишки только из египетской культуры, но из-за этой двойной строчки бывает баг, с которым я столкнулся.
                  Если удалить строки выделенные красным - обе или одну (в моем случае одну - верхнюю) -то проблема исчезает.

                  Млин.. Неделя поисков псу под хвост.. но зато проблему решили Imp

                  ЗЫ Разумеется, картинки, которые карфагенская культура берет из египетской, придется перекопировать и переименовать в соотв. CARTHAGINIAN_бля-бла-бла здания, но это малая цена за такой баг)

                  Я столкнулся с такой же проблемой.
                  Карфаген берет портреты персонажей из восточной культуры.
                  Создание отдельных папок в UI CARTHAGINIAN проблему не решает.
                  Думаю в каком-то текстовике тоже вот сидит такая строчка и ее нужно удалить.
                  Но где ее искать, в каком файле ?
                     Matador
                    • Imp
                    Imperial
                     

                    Date: 18 February 2011, 22:58

                    Chernish


                    Молодец,камрад. Колоссальнейшую работу проделываешь *виват*
                      • 24 Pages
                      • « First
                      • 20
                      • 21
                      • 22
                      • 23
                      • 24
                       
                      Translate a Page
                      Community ImperialRome: Total War Моды Rome: Total War Моды RTW Эпохи Античности Варяг: Total War Feedback
                      Style:Language: 
                      Conditions · Responsibility · Confid. · About · 03 Jul 2026, 03:03 · Mirrors: ImtwOrg, ImtwSite, ImtwRuImtwRu, ImtwOrg, ImtwSite